Edit: I'm pretty messy and lazy when I first start the drawing. I rarely get by with only one underdrawing, it usually takes me 3-4 attempts at the pose before I get something proportional, and spatially acceptable. As for my lines, (sketch app helps) I actually end up erasing to get them. My drawing tablet is rather clunky and these simple drawings can be pretty big time sinks. The latest 'Sounsyy Mirke' took something like 10-11 hours. 4 of those were just for the underdrawing as I kept tweaking and redrawing the thing. I'm fairly proud of it cause the proportions are mostly there along with the slight twists of form and spatial believability, all that and the semi foreshortened forearm.

I use a trial version of an art program and the thing compresses my layers when I exit. I sorta made a mistake while erasing so this is the final product, fer now.
